Methanobacterium cauma sp. nov., a hydrogenotrophic, halotolerant methanogen from an active serpintinization system at Chimaera seep

Stephens, Aubree January 2023 (has links)
The archaeal branch of life represents some of the oldest life forms on Earth. Archaea are believed to have diverged from Prokaryotes roughly 3.5 billion years ago and it’s theorized that biological methane production started around this time as well. This would make methanogenesis one of the oldest metabolisms on our planet. Methanogenesis is a process that, so far, is known to be unique to archaea. Since their evolution, methanogens have had massive impacts on Earth’s climate and biology. Methane is an important part of the global carbon cycle, but is also a major greenhouse gas, making it a vital area of research. The methanogen studied in this thesis is referred to as the wild type (WT) and was isolated from an active serpentinization system at Chimaera seep in Çıralı, Antalya Gulf, Turkey. The Chimaera seep is a geological formation analogous to mid-ocean ridges, but exposed and above land. The research in this thesis focuses on the description of the WT, which is believed to be a new species. Describing the WT consisted of the characterization of extremes as well as optimal growth conditions. The WT was found to grow at initial pH levels of 9.0 and 9.5. It grew from 15 °C to 45 °C, but not at 47 °C and not at 12 °C, and had an optimum at 39 °C. The WT had measurable growth up to 40 g/L NaCl, and had its optimum at 0 g/L. The WT grew best with H2/CO2 substrate, but also grew well on formate.

Creation of Chimera Through the Usage of an Inspirational System

Parish, Brandi Nicole 03 October 2013 (has links)
My thesis involves studying the nature of chimera through history and how certain aspects of chimeras represent specific features of dualities in human nature. The research was reflected in a series of sketches, where one sketch was finalized into a fully realized 3D model. To aid in this goal, I created a system that will randomly generate chimera based on different characteristics. This system was created using Max 5, and was programmed to place images with alphas on top of each other to create unique chimeras. The variables within this system are derived from the research on chimeras depicted in art and mythology throughout history, and will be used as an inspirational tool to help generate unique combinations of chimeras that may not otherwise have been imagined.

Intestinal HCO3- Secretion in Fish: A Widespread Mechanism with Newly Recognized Physiological Functions

Taylor, Josi R. 23 June 2009 (has links)
Intestinal HCO3- secretion and the excretion of resultant CaCO3 precipitates have become a recognized characteristic of seawater osmoregulation in teleosts; however, this is the first report of this osmoregulatory strategy outside of teleosts and also includes evidence for its use in green turtles, Chelonia mydas. Furthermore, the effects of feeding on intestinal HCO3- secretion were newly investigated in teleosts. Intestinal base secretion via apical Cl-/HCO3- exchange was found to increase following feeding, at a magnitude sufficient to offset the "alkaline tide" commonly associated with digestion. Intestinal HCO3- secretion in marine teleosts draws HCO3- from both endogenous (via hydration of intracellular CO2) and serosal (blood) sources, of which serosal HCO3- was found to contribute a greater proportion to the elevated postprandial intestinal base secretion measured in gulf toadfish, Opsanus beta. The mechanism by which this serosal HCO3- crosses the basolateral membrane for subsequent secretion into the intestinal lumen was confirmed in toadfish to be a basolateral Na+/HCO3- co-transporter, tfNBCe1. Furthermore, the isolated intestinal tissue was found to have a high metabolic rate in both control and postprandial toadfish, with respect to that of the whole animal, and shows a considerable specific dynamic action (SDA) response to feeding. Overall, this dissertation provides evidence for the widespread use of intestinal HCO3- secretion as a strategy of marine osmoregulation across aquatic taxa, and also for its newly recognized involvement in postprandial acid-base balance.

L'Anti-Salomé, représentations de la féminité bienveillante au temps de la Décadence (1850-1920) / The Anti-Salome, representations of benevolent femininity in the Time of Decadence

Daouda, Marie Kawtar 12 December 2015 (has links)
À la charnière entre deux siècles, Salomé fait office de lieu commun inévitable de la littérature et des arts. Cependant, aux côtés de la femme fatale, s'affirme la présence discrète mais tout aussi inévitable de la féminité fragile et bienveillante, formée sur le modèle de la princesse de conte et de l'héroïne de roman gothique, mais surtout sur celui de la vierge et martyre du roman édifiant, qu'il soit antiquisant ou contemporain. Parfois discrète jusqu'à l'illisibilité, cet archétype n'est légitimé dans sa fonction bienveillante que par un sacrifice. La signification religieuse du bouc émissaire reste à la fois lisible et efficace dans les structures narratives du roman, mais aussi dans le détail de l'écriture de ces personnages. Les figures mariales, magdaléennes ou féeriques sont soumises à la même épreuve de destruction, par laquelle l'édification qu'elles symbolisent se fait littéralement construction de sens, juxtaposition d'éléments esthétiques disparates mais efficaces par lesquels un personnage en vient à représenter allégoriquement la création artistique elle-même. En reliant le milieu du XIXe siècle aux années 1920 et en mettant les plus connus des héritiers de Baudelaire en perspective avec ceux dont le nom commence à peine à revenir à la postérité, l'enjeu de la recherche est d'établir dans quelle mesure ces représentations de la féminité bienveillante relèvent d'une permanence, d'un monument – au sens de monumentum – où la fin de siècle va non seulement contempler la mort d'une époque révolue, mais concentrer tout ce qui sert, à l'aube du XXe siècle, à théoriser l'art idéaliste. / At the crossroads between two centuries, Salome plays the part of a mandatory commonplace in art and literature. Nevertheless, next to the femme fatale and just as unavoidable, stands a fragile and benevolent form of feminity, molded in the cast of the fairytale princess and theGothic novel heroine, but inspired above all by the Virgin and Martyr of the edifying novel, be it antique or contemporary. As it might be discrete enough to become unreadable, this archetype's benevolence cannot be legitimated without a sacrifice. The religious meaning of the scapegoat remains just as obvious and as efficient in the novels' narrative structure, as well as in the detailsthrough which such characters are built. Marial, magdalenian and farylike characters must undergo the same destruction trial, through which their edifying meaning becomes a litteral building-up up meaning, by juxtaposing dissimilar and yet efficien aesthetic elements which turn the character into an allegory of artistic creation. By linking mid-19th century and the 1920es and by weaving a link between the most famous of Baudelaire's heirs and the ones whose name is just merging out of oblivion, the purpose of this study is to analyse how much these representations of benevolent femininity must be seen as a permanence, as a monument – or as a monumentum – where late-19th century will not only gaze a the death of a declining era, but concentrate all what will be used to theorize idealist artistic movements on the edge of the 20th century.
